Hi!How about SolSoft Security Manager (oops, changed name since I last worked with it)? Needs a bit geeting accustomed to the interface (especially if you are used to the table-style type of CKP, NetScreen et al.)
http://www.exaprotect.com/products/changemanager/index.phpFor Linux IPtables, *BSD PF and Cisco IOS and Pix/ASA you can try the (OpenSource) FWbuilder:
http://www.fwbuilder.org/CKP once had a plugin that allowed Cisco routers to be configured with the SmartCenter - but I have not found it when briefly surfing their web site (I have not looked at the plugin for a long time as I did not need it). Maybe it's discontinued? (...or just well hidden)
